Balancing Work Resource Allocation
To ensure timely task completion, applying effective resource leveling approaches is essential. Such processes primarily focus on avoiding overallocation of staff and preventing bottlenecks. One common method involves analyzing the critical path and ranking tasks accordingly their relationships. Furthermore, rearranging non-critical tasks over their potential float can enable reallocating workload and meeting projected timelines.
